Manufacturing sees 'buoyant' European demand, survey says

British manufacturing growth remains strong, with exports up and companies positive about prospects for the rest of 2017, a survey shows. The EEF employers' organisation, which said companies' recruitment plans are healthy, raised its manufacturing growth forecasts for 2017 and 2018. "It's very encouraging that UK manufacturers have positioned themselves to capitalise on the windfall of a competitive pound and resurgent world economy," she said. All sectors within manufacturing had seen growth.
